# App Growth Playbook ## Core Workflow ### 1. Assess Current State Gather the following before selecting channels: - **Downloads**: monthly installs, trend direction, organic vs. paid split - **Retention**: D1, D7, D30 retention rates - **Revenue**: ARPU, LTV, current monetization model - **Audience**: primary demographic, geographic concentration, device split - **Current channels**: what has been tried, what worked, what failed ### 2.
